Did you know that Agoura High School has a Small Business Management/Entrepreneur Class? !? In this class, students are involved with the Junior Achievement (JA) Company Program.  Students participating in this program will experience first-hand the challenges, rewards, and pitfalls of operating their own company.  It is a real-life business, with real-life lessons students will carry with them into their adult lives and careers.  Some of the subjects covered are creating a marketing plan, practicing selling concepts, managing financial records, managing operations and staff, applying ethics and social responsibility, and learning about business technology and business communications.  In addition, students will learn all the career essentials necessary to obtain a job and will compile a personal career portfolio with samples of all their work. Students who successfully complete the course, Small Business Management/Entrepreneurship "g" Elective Credits (EC), are eligible for University of California elective credit.  This course aligns with and/or incorporates the California Career Technical Education Standards, including academic standards.
